Latest Patents

Yamada's latest patents focus on sophisticated control devices designed for jet looms. One of his notable inventions is a **Control Device for Weft Inserting in Jet Loom**, which allows for stable weft insertion without relying on the subjective expertise of operators. This device employs fuzzy inference techniques to derive corrected values for key parameters, enabling precise control of the weft insertion process.

Another remarkable invention is the **Fuzzy Inference Circuit Apparatus for Controlling Weaving Nozzle Fluid**. This apparatus accurately calculates the pressures required for optimal weft insertion based on both defined and undefined weaving conditions. By integrating fuzzy inference, Yamada's design adjusts the fluid pressure supplied to the weft inserting nozzle, ensuring that the weft insertion device operates under ideal conditions.
